About the Rialto Theater
The Historic Rialto Theater, built in 1923, has been a cornerstone of Florence's cultural heritage. Originally an opera house, it transitioned to a cinema before closing its doors in 1969. In 1992, a dedicated group of local residents established the Florence Architectural and Cultural Traditions (F.A.C.T.) organization with a mission to restore this beloved venue. Over the years, F.A.C.T. has raised over $1.3 million and dedicated 40,000 volunteer hours to restore the theater, ensuring it meets modern standards while preserving its historical charm. The Rialto Theater reopened in 2016, serving as a vibrant hub for live performances and community events in Southern Colorado and the Royal Gorge region.
